Syfy Saturday Original Movies in February will pay homage to the imagination and passion of science fiction fans everywhere along with scaring the heebie jeebies out of its viewers on the Most Dangerous Night on Television.

February also brings the world television premiere of the eagerly anticipated 2-hour movie version of Battlestar Galactica: Blood & Chrome. This new chapter in the Battlestar Galactica franchise airs Sunday, February 10 at 9PM (ET/PT) and contains additional footage not previously seen in the weekly web series version which debuted on YouTube's premium channel Machinima Prime, drawing upwards of 8 million total views.

Kicking off the month on Saturday, February 9 at 9PM will be Heebie Jeebies, starring Robert Belushi (Valentine's Day), Marion Ross (Happy Days) and Cathy Shim (MADtv). In the movie, gold miners trapped hundreds of years ago come back to life as a Supernatural monster seeking revenge. When the creature comes into contact with its victims, it inflicts an uncontrollable fear (the heebie jeebies) before tearing them apart. Heebie Jeebies is a production of MPCA.

Battlestar Galactica: Blood & Chrome takes place in the midst of the first Cylon war, as the battle between humans and their creation -- the sentient robotic Cylons -- rages across the 12 colonial worlds. Gifted fighter pilot, William Adama (Luke Pasqualino, The Borgias), finds himself assigned to one of the most powerful battlestars in the Colonial fleet: the Galactica. Ben Cotton (Alcatraz) and Lili Bordán (Silent Witness) also star. Leveraging cutting edge CGI and virtual set technology, Blood & Chrome is produced by Universal Cable Productions, a division of NBCUniversal, and the award-winning producing team of Battlestar Galactica. David Eick is executive producer along with Michael Taylor.

In this valentine to science fiction fans, End of the World, premiering Saturday, February 23 at 9PM, plasma rain causes massive power surges, collapsing communication networks and reducing cities into piles of ash. Two small town sci-fi fan boys who run a video store dig deep into their vast knowledge of disaster films to find a plan that might save humanity. A production of Cinetel, End of the World stars Neil Grayston (Eureka), Brad Dourif (Lord of the Rings) and Greg Grunberg (Heroes).
